Output 29d616a3021153c1b62733e5e862e16915d1762b6dbd6155c0bdcef16331ec97:5

value
57112646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c16b9cd5797daf8dda9ec9eb2b20dd2f23905359 OP_EQUAL
address
3KKjFd8j7XzEaVm89aZhipUeuRafNsqjbp
transaction
29d616a3021153c1b62733e5e862e16915d1762b6dbd6155c0bdcef16331ec97
spent
true